As I stated already on IRC, >=gentoolkit-0.3.0_rc10 nearly all equery modules and now eclean are python importable and data can be acquired directly without the need for parsing terminal output. The few equery modules that I did not convert had only one or two lines of data acquisition code and were primarily all output formatting code.
This of course would need a "C" interface lib created to be directly usable in kuroo.
